10 Enterprise Use Cases

Finance: AI in Finance is transforming cross-border settlements, which are often slow and opaque. AI detects transaction anomalies in real time, while blockchain enables trustless, instant settlements, resulting in faster transactions and lower fraud losses.

Healthcare: AI in Healthcare is helping providers manage fragmented patient data and close security gaps. AI analyzes records efficiently while blockchain secures and shares data across providers, improving interoperability and patient privacy.

Supply Chain: Limited visibility into product origin remains a major operational risk. AI predicts disruptions before they happen, while blockchain logs every step immutably, giving businesses full traceability and reducing counterfeiting.

Manufacturing: Unplanned downtime and unreliable supplier data quietly drain profitability. AI-driven predictive maintenance paired with blockchain-verified IoT data reduces downtime and gives manufacturers a verified equipment history.

Retail: AI in Retail is helping businesses tackle inventory mismatches and inauthentic products. AI forecasts demand accurately while blockchain verifies product authenticity end-to-end, enabling smarter stocking and stronger customer trust.

Insurance: Slow, fraud-prone claims processing remains a persistent industry pain point. AI automates claims review while blockchain-based smart contracts trigger instant payouts, resulting in faster claims and reduced fraud.

Government: Inefficient record-keeping affects citizen services and public trust. AI streamlines service delivery, while blockchain secures public records and identity data, supporting transparent governance and reducing the risk of corruption.

Real Estate: AI in Real Estate is simplifying property transactions that are often complex and paper-heavy. AI evaluates property data while blockchain tokenizes assets and automates title transfers, enabling faster deals and fractional ownership.

Cybersecurity: Cyber threats are growing more sophisticated by the year. AI detects threats in real time while blockchain creates tamper-proof audit trails, enabling faster response and verifiable security logs.

Enterprise Automation: Manual, error-prone cross-department workflows slow enterprises down. AI agents execute tasks autonomously, verified and recorded on blockchain, delivering scalable automation with full accountability.

Key Benefits

Across industries, enterprises adopting AI and blockchain together see measurable gains:

  • Improved security: tamper-proof, blockchain-verified records
  • Better transparency: full visibility across transactions and data
  • Reduced operational costs: less manual work, fewer errors
  • Faster decision-making: AI-driven insights in real time
  • Automation: AI agents handling complex workflows end-to-end
  • Scalability: infrastructure built to grow with the business
